What is portfolio management services PMS?

Portfolio Management Service is a tailor made professional service offered to cater the investments objective of different investor classes. The Investment solutions provided by PMS cater to a niche segment of clients. The clients can be Individuals or Institutions entities with high net worth.

What is the minimum investment in PMS?

PMS are investment tools that offer customized portfolio management services to high net-worth investors, minimum investment ticket-size of PMS is ₹50 lakhs.
